Sports Release
March 30, 1999

RACHEL MOHLER NAMED
LSC SOUTH DIVISION HITTER-OF-THE-WEEK

PORTALES, NM — Eastern New Mexico University freshman first baseman Rachel Mohler (Las Vegas, NV/Green Valley H.S.) has been named Lone Star Conference South Division Softball Hitter-of-the-Week for the week ending Mar. 28.

Mohler earned a .500 batting average during the week by recording 7 hits in 14 at bats. She hit a double and 2 home runs. Mohler helped ENMU win three of four games against Abilene Christian University to take an early lead in the LSC South Division race.

The Zias split a double-header with the Wildcats on Fri., Mar. 26, losing the opener 4-0 and winning the second game 3-2. On Sat., Mar. 27, ENMU swept the Wildcats, taking the first game 7-5 and rallying twice in the late innings for a 10-9 win (8 innings) in the second game.

In Friday’s win, Mohler smacked a two-run homer in the 5th inning to record the game-winning hit in Eastern’s one-run victory. In the final game of the series, she blasted a solo home run in the fourth inning, then drove in the first of ENMU’s two runs in the seventh inning with a single, helping the Zias tie the game 6-6 and force an extra inning.

Mohler was also involved in the Zias’ 4-run eighth inning that won the game after ACU built a 9-6 lead in the top of the inning. Mohler singled to left field to bring home ENMU’s third run, then scored the game-winning run on a sacrifice fly. She was 4 for 5 in the game, with 2 runs scored and 3 RBIs.

Over the four-game series, she drove in 6 runs and scored 3 times. She powered her way to a 1.000 slugging percentage and played solid defense, recording 33 putouts, 3 assists and just one error at first base (.973 fielding).

Mohler is Eastern’s top hitter this season. For the year, she owns a .469 batting average (38 of 81) and has provided 21 runs and 24 RBIs. She leads the squad with 15 extra-base hits, including team highs for doubles (7), triples (2) and home runs (6). Her 155 putouts on defense also lead the Zias.
